Overview
- Puja Khedkar has been granted extended interim protection from arrest by the Supreme Court until April 15, 2025.
- The Supreme Court ruled that Khedkar cannot claim separate UPSC exam attempts as both an 'able' and 'disabled' candidate.
- Khedkar is accused of falsifying her OBC and disability status to gain additional attempts in the UPSC Civil Services Examination.
- The Delhi Police argue that custodial interrogation is necessary to uncover the involvement of middlemen in creating fake disability certificates.
- Khedkar denies the allegations, citing a disability certificate issued by an AIIMS medical board, and claims she is cooperating with the investigation.
